




1. Place the platform flat on the ground, adjust the stability by hand at the four corners, and fine-tune the movable feet until stable.
2. Place the tablet on the stand, adjust the pivot position to be as close to the center as possible.
3. Adjust all legs initially to ensure even distribution of pressure at each point.
4. Utilize a level instrument (such as a level ruler or electronic level) to check the flatness of the plate, and fine-tune the support points until they achieve a level position.
After initial adjustment is qualified, allow it to stand for 12 hours before duplicating. If not qualified, re-adjustment is required; only upon qualification can it be used.
6. Perform periodic maintenance and inspections based on the actual on-site environmental conditions after use.
